I've got a really simple table, with minimal data Problem is when I create a
form, I'm not able to save the form with a title; and then if I abandon the
attempt at giving the form a title, I'm not able to exit Base, or LO itself. 
How do I solve this problem??  So, with or without the attempt to give the form
a title, it's not saving  FILESAVE FAULTY, and then not exiting. This seems to
affect "only, but! Base -- I'm able to do things in Writer if I'm not in Base
-- Writer and Base are the two components I want to use the most. If I'm in
Writer at the time, to, the program hangs, and I have to terminate it using
Task Manager. I'm using the latest version of LO 4.3.1.2, and Windows 8 64-bit,
English language.
